    Ok, I think I figured out how Marques did the flipping all the cards up except for one trick. When he was shuffling the deck himself 13:43, pay attention to the way he's putting the cards on top of one another. It looks like the cards are going in multiple different directions, but really there're only two directions, one facing up, one facing down centered around two cards facing back to back. Then when he showed that there were even cards facing back to back 14:06, he flipped the deck facing down and put it on top of the one already facing up, except that the first card in the facing up pile is facing down. Then all cards are facing one direction except for that middle one. But I still don't know how he got that card to be the exact one Tim was thinking about tho.

      @rtotheizzle Год назад +4

      It was a forced card when he was flipping through the deck. Anytime someone has you choose while flipping through a deck like that they are forcing a specific card that will be shown for longer than the others. When he does the flip on the second guy you can see that the card he chooses (3 of clubs or something) catches your eye.
